In this episode, Dr. Paul Hokemeyer shares his journey from corporate bankruptcy lawyer to family wealth therapist, offering insights into the intersection of mental health and wealth. He examines the challenges faced by ultra-high-net-worth families, including issues of identity, isolation, and the impact of personality disorders like narcissism.
Dr. Paul emphasizes the importance of cultural competency in mental health care for affluent individuals and explores the shift toward a holistic approach to wealth management that integrates emotional well-being. He also addresses neurodiversity within wealthy families, advocating for greater understanding and support.
